One of the most highly recommended pantry staples to include in your diet is milk. It is beneficial to both overall and dental health. One of the most essential nutrients for preserving healthy tooth enamel is calcium. It strengthens enamel, replaces lost minerals, and guards against decay to help remineralize teeth. Drinking unsweetened milk can help keep breath fresh and neutralize odors. Checking for lactose intolerance and the amount of sugar in milk is one thing to remember though. People who drink 3 or more glasses of soda daily have 62% more chance of developing tooth decay, fillings, and tooth loss than those who do not. Remember, every can of soda contains 10-12 teaspoons of sugar, and the daily recommended intake is 4 teaspoons. Be sure to rinse your mouth with water after consuming sugary drinks and always brush your teeth to remove any leftover residue that can cause cavities. Compared to other fruits like oranges and apples, bananas are considered to have a lower acidity. Too much acid buildup may lead to tooth decay. They contain minerals including potassium, manganese, and magnesium, that can strengthen teeth in addition to being less acidic. Your teeth will appreciate it! Brushing after each meal is ideal because food particles and bacteria can build up on your teeth within minutes of eating or drinking. Brushing right away neutralizes the toothpaste and gets rid of plaque before it hardens into tartar.
The American Dental Association recommends brushing twice a day with fluoride toothpaste for at least two minutes each time. Sugary beverages are the leading source of added sugars in most people’s diets, and those who drink these often are more likely to experience health problems. These include cavities, heart disease, and even arthritis to name a few. Rethink your drinks by choosing healthier options such as water, low or fat-free milk, 100% juice, or even sparkling water.
